Israel Hands US Curiously-Timed Intelligence Saying Iran Plotting To Assassinate Trump

 

Update(21:00ET): Here's what President Trump said from Ankara on Wednesday which left many wondering just what he was referring to: "They want to take out the U.S. leader—me," he said in reference to the Iranians. "I’m on every list. I saw this morning, I’m on every single one of their lists. And so far, I guess I’ve been a little bit lucky, but that maybe doesn’t last very long."

 

The Wall Street Journal in a Thursday evening report says that Israel has provided fresh intelligence to the White House indicating just such a Tehran-linked plot. The timing is quite curious and interesting given it comes just as the warring sides standing on the brink of returning once again to full-scale war:

 

Israel shared new intelligence with the U.S. that it said indicated a fresh Iranian plan to kill President Trump, people familiar with the matter said, a finding that would mark an escalation in the war between Washington and Iran.

 

Iran for years has vowed openly to retaliate against Trump for the assassination of Qassem Soleimani, who was a top general in the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ps, in the president’s first term.

 

The Israeli embassy in Washington declined to comment. Iran’s Mission to the United Nations didn’t immediately respond to a request for comment. The White House referred The Wall Street Journal to comments the president made on Wednesday.

 

The Israelis have remained deeply dissatisfied with terms laid out in the previously agreed-to MoU, and so have every incentive to goad Washington further into the conflict. Certainly many within the US administration know this, and so might be taking this new 'intelligence warning' - which was leaked rather quickly to major media - with the appropriate degree of skepticism.

 

Meanwhile the US says it is still engaged in 'technical talks' with Iran, despite the past days of tit-for-tat bombings. "Technical talks between the US and Iran are continuing, according to a US official, following two days of clashes that threatened to shatter an already fragile ceasefire between the two nations," reports Bloomberg, also late in the day Thursday. "The US is still committed to finding a solution with Iran, the official said Thursday, speaking on condition of anonymity to discuss the matter."

 

So it appears there's still hope that things might not spiral further. As for the alleged assassination plot, this isn't the first time Iran has faced such accusations, and each time Tehran officials have vehemently denied them.

Marines open units on East and West Coast to focus on drone warfare

 

The new units, based in Quantico, Virginia, and Twentynine Palms, California, will experiment with new technologies and develop training for deploying Marines.

 

The Marine Corps is standing up two new organizations focused on drone warfare at its major training bases on the East and West coasts. Based at Marine training hubs at Twentynine Palms, California, and Marine Corps Base Quantico, Virginia, the two units will develop and test drone tactics, technology, and training for Marines headed to real-world deployments.

 

Both new units are part of the Marine Corps’ full court press to adapt to new battlefield realities as small, inexpensive drones become prolific in war zones.

 

The two units will have different missions. The Virginia group will be an experimental counter-drone team within the Weapons Training Battalion, testing new technologies and tactics. The California-based unit will develop doctrine and training courses for instructors to train and certify fleet units with upcoming real-world deployments.

 

Dubbed the Marine Corps Robotics Integration Group, the West Coast unit will be based at the Marine Corps Air Ground Combat Center at Twentynine Palms. The group will develop training and certification requirements for deploying units on using and defending against unmanned systems, said Maj. Hector Infante, a spokesman for Training and Education Command.

 

“The Marine Corps Robotics Integration Group provides the institutional framework necessary to rapidly integrate validated capabilities into standardized training,” Maj. Gen. Mark H. Clingan, the commanding general at Twentynine Palms, said in a statement. “The battlefield continues to demonstrate that small unmanned aircraft systems are no longer niche capabilities; they are indispensable tools for reconnaissance, precision strike, force protection and survivability.”

 

In Virginia, the new counter drone team will experiment with the constant stream of new technologies and techniques around unmanned vehicles in use around the world, according to a Wednesday news release on the team,

 

The team was conceived as a counterpart to the Marine Corps’ attack drone team, which was established last year at Quantico, the news release says.

 

Both the attack team and counter drone team, the release said, will feed their results to the robotics group at Twentynine Palms to inform their training plans.

 

The two new units are part of an overall effort in the Marines to bring drones to line units. Other programs have included equipping Marines headed to the Middle East with an advanced system to help them shoot down drones and training Marines how to dig trenches that can protect them from small quadcopters.

Diplomat reveals number of Russian civilian casualties from past week’s attacks by Ukraine

 

38 Russian civilians, including one child, were killed, Foreign Ministry Spokeswoman Maria Zakharova said

 

38 Russian civilians, including one child, were killed and 270 others were injured in Ukrainian attacks over the past week, Russian Foreign Ministry Spokeswoman Maria Zakharova said in a comment on the Ukraine crisis.

 

"Over the past week, 308 civilians suffered at the hands of Ukrainian militants. Of them, 38 people, including one child, were killed and 270 others, including eight children, were injured," the comment reads.

 

According to Zakharova, the Nazi regime of Vladimir Zelensky "is attempting to intensify terror against Russia’s civilian population and infrastructure." "[This is] to demonstrate to the Western curators the efficiency of the use of weapons being supplied by them and the need to increase military aid to Ukraine further," she explained.
